1738 Commits

Author SHA1 Message Date
Mikhail Shilkov
6a7edefb4d Merge pull request #2810 from pulumi/mikhailshilkov/dotnet-code
Update .NET code samples in docs
2020-04-03 22:44:38 +02:00
Mikhail Shilkov
7534c61db4 Fix the how-it-works snippet 2020-04-03 22:14:06 +02:00
Mikhail Shilkov
c9da46f8a0 Fix the how-it-works snippet 2020-04-03 22:12:36 +02:00
Christian Nunciato
42ea561745 Fix padding on get-started page (#2835) 2020-04-03 11:25:17 -07:00
Christian Nunciato
e89e7f2d49 Use tiles for provider logos where appropriate (#2795)
Signed-off-by: Christian Nunciato <c@nunciato.org>
2020-04-02 18:20:02 -07:00
Erin Krengel
0a9b482b2c remove preview from pac content (#2822) 2020-04-02 14:24:19 -07:00
Mikhail Shilkov
a964e2cdba Edits based on reviews 2020-04-02 12:49:32 +02:00
Lee Zen
6d690a4799 Include script instructions in migration guide (#2817)
* Include script instructions

* Fix windows script

Co-authored-by: Lee-Ming Zen <lee@pulumi.com>
2020-04-02 10:20:11 +01:00
Erin Krengel
9629d368b8 Add pac config docs & remove PULUMI_EXPERIMENTAL (#2765) 2020-04-01 14:53:15 -07:00
Christian Nunciato
55eb58b09d Fix mobile layout on docs home page (#2793) 2020-04-01 09:57:59 -07:00
Mikhail Shilkov
93e03dd3e0 Linting 2020-04-01 18:16:16 +02:00
Mikhail Shilkov
b27a7dd8c0 Update .NET code samples in docs 2020-04-01 17:55:46 +02:00
Eric Rudder
e3eed02647 common headings 2020-04-01 07:05:25 -07:00
Lee Zen
55fc3ee098 2.0 migration doc (#2791)
* 2.0 migration doc

* Fix tab

* Unparameterize the NodeJS text since the chooser lets us have both JS and TS

* Update content/docs/get-started/install/migrating-2.0.md

Co-Authored-By: Luke Hoban <luke@pulumi.com>

* PR feedback

* include beta.1 in the versions

* Update pulumi version on versions page

* Update to beta.2 for pulumi SDK

Co-authored-by: Lee-Ming Zen <lee@pulumi.com>
Co-authored-by: Luke Hoban <luke@pulumi.com>
2020-04-01 13:54:10 +01:00
Mikhail Shilkov
3af98fa532 Remove test mode 2020-04-01 11:03:53 +02:00
Mikhail Shilkov
d16989f8fc Property testing 2020-04-01 10:50:42 +02:00
Mikhail Shilkov
caf0d917cf Intergration testing guide 2020-04-01 10:50:24 +02:00
Mikhail Shilkov
aa10c35185 Unit testing guide 2020-04-01 10:50:07 +02:00
Mikhail Shilkov
34acc34f7b Testing guide (landing) 2020-04-01 10:49:49 +02:00
David Dooling
01bcf2d74c Minor correction to how-pulumi-works (#2796) 2020-03-31 13:47:10 -07:00
Evan Boyle
6bcdc385bc update go aws/gcp/azure getting started to use go modules (#2792) 2020-03-30 22:18:44 -07:00
Christian Nunciato
891c533fec Resource docs UX (#2746) 2020-03-30 15:19:21 -07:00
Christian Nunciato
bdb04ff7e6 Make C# work on the pkg/index page (#2761)
Signed-off-by: Christian Nunciato <c@nunciato.org>
2020-03-26 11:29:09 -07:00
Peter Strein
9d0108a908 Fix "Terraform Pulumi bridge" link to the correct link (#2758)
The "Terraform Pulumi bridge" link references to the wrong repo (https://github.com/pulumi/pulumi-terraform). It now points to the right repo to reduce confusion on how to make pulumi work from current Terraform users.
2020-03-26 15:36:06 +00:00
Mikhail Shilkov
35adbdfc9c Merge pull request #2684 from pulumi/mikhailshilkov/docfx-providers
Generate .NET API docs for providers
2020-03-26 16:31:04 +01:00
Christian Nunciato
45038e8715 Close an unclosed shortcode (#2736) 2020-03-24 07:49:41 -07:00
Christian Nunciato
75c732eef9 Close unclosed choosers (#2734) 2020-03-23 23:26:33 -07:00
Christian Nunciato
1fa30c127d Fix Markdown papercuts (#2733)
* Unindent bullets
* Just use regular Mardown links

Signed-off-by: Christian Nunciato <c@nunciato.org>
2020-03-23 22:49:46 -07:00
Christian Nunciato
66967d3305 Fix Kubernetes rendering issues (#2732) 2020-03-23 21:06:03 -07:00
Christian Nunciato
a9bdf70391 Fix up some ambiguous references (#2730)
* Remove unreferenced links
* Disambiguate links to /contact
2020-03-23 18:05:45 -07:00
Luke Hoban
a84ad0d867 Update language around Node.js version support (#2724)
Fixes #2722
2020-03-23 15:37:14 -07:00
Eric Sebastián Soto
a65bb7f3e4 Update _index.md (#2718)
Fix CGP -> GCP typo under https://www.pulumi.com/docs/intro/cloud-providers/gcp/#libraries
2020-03-23 18:20:05 +00:00
Robert Shepherd
b4dbe28728 Updated APIArgs (#2682) 2020-03-20 12:47:09 -07:00
Christian Nunciato
27c9c296ad Use the new language chooser (#2642)
Signed-off-by: Christian Nunciato <c@nunciato.org>
2020-03-20 09:32:19 -07:00
Mikhail Shilkov
3447c88a6f Add all other providers 2020-03-20 14:36:05 +01:00
Mikhail Shilkov
18bba862fa Azure, GCP, K8s 2020-03-20 12:49:48 +01:00
Mikhail Shilkov
73f1c7b69c Link to AWS 2020-03-20 12:17:47 +01:00
Mikhail Shilkov
dc4e951613 Generate AWS 2020-03-20 12:15:55 +01:00
Mikhail Shilkov
bb5f99f0f5 Sample .NET API reference 2020-03-20 10:25:00 +01:00
Erin Krengel
025d714c4b clarify dedupping logic (#2674) 2020-03-19 12:45:41 -07:00
Tasia Halim
c0475a4b93 Add logging example for Go (#2643)
* add go logging

* update with API redesign
2020-03-13 13:30:50 -07:00
Maksim Ramanouski
18e153a1ce Minor spelling & markdown fixes (#2622)
* Fix spelling (marketing to marking)

* Markdown syntax fix for Python Output.secret
2020-03-11 04:28:10 +02:00
Paul Stack
0094932280 Merge pull request #2617 from shahiddev/patch-1
Update from_azure.md
2020-03-10 19:12:07 +02:00
Shahid Iqbal
0c7d54ec4a Update from_azure.md
Correct references to AWS
2020-03-10 17:54:33 +01:00
Shahid Iqbal
459bfa83ff Update from_azure.md
Missing parenthesis from C# code example
2020-03-10 17:46:22 +01:00
Joe Duffy
f71cbd7e08 Add cross-linking from vs pages to adoption guides (#2610) 2020-03-09 13:53:07 -07:00
Joe Duffy
533941aa46 Add an Adopting Pulumi user guide (#2484)
* Rearrange existing User Guide ToC

* Rename "Tutorials and Guides" to "User Guides."

* Rename "Cloud Programming Tutorials" just to "Tutorials."

* Sort "Tutorials" at the top of this list.

* Make room for the new "Adopting Pulumi" user guide.

* Add the Adopting Pulumi index page

* Add an import guide

This is largely based on the existing import blog post.

* Add an initial, half completed, Terraform guide

* Add the empty AWS, Azure, and Kubernetes pages

* Fix a few broken links

* Add coverage of tf2pulumi in the adoption guide

* Use shorter titles

I had wanted to use the longer titles because they look better in
SEO. However, unfortunately the breadcrumbs use the title it seems,
and not the display H1 or menu name, which means the breadcrumbs
ended up looking ridiculously long and redundant.

* Add an AWS CloudFormation migration guide

* Add a guide for moving to Pulumi from ARM

* Add some logos to spruce things up

* Add a page for Kubernetes adoption

* Fix a typo in the copy button code

* Apply @lukehoban suggestions from code review

Co-Authored-By: Luke Hoban <luke@pulumi.com>

* Incorporate more code review feedback

Co-authored-by: Luke Hoban <luke@pulumi.com>
2020-03-08 20:58:38 -07:00
Joe Duffy
0c1bc63242 Unscramble the cloud providers ToC (#2607)
I noticed that the ordering on the left-hand navigation for the
cloud providers section got scrambled at some point. I suspect we
just weren't watching the "weight" specifiers closely as we added
some of them (if it is intentional, it wasn't apparent to me).

I've changed this to have two clumps of cloud providers:

* First, the "primary four" -- AWS, Azure, GCP, and Kubernetes --
  that sorts at the very top (in alphabetical order).

* Second, the rest.

I gave them the same weights and let the ToC rendering logic
alphabetize rather than needing to maintain them by hand, which
would get quite tedious.
2020-03-08 16:27:11 -07:00
Luke Hoban
d8ee7f7403 Fix Python .all example (#2597) 2020-03-05 14:25:04 -08:00
stack72
d1ae10c20d Fix incorrect kafka cloud-provider intro example 2020-03-04 22:37:45 +02:00